Basement Slab Installation in Charleston, SC
Basement slab installation involves laying a solid concrete foundation for the basement area of a property. This service is essential for creating a stable and level base that supports the entire structure of the basement, whether for new construction or foundation repairs. Projects may include constructing a new basement from the ground up, replacing or upgrading an existing slab, or preparing the space for finishing or additional flooring. Homeowners typically want to understand the materials used, the process involved, and how the slab will address issues like moisture control, cracking, or uneven surfaces before requesting installation services.
Property owners often inquire about the suitability of their current foundation, the preparation required before installation, and the potential impacts on the overall property. It’s important to consider factors such as soil conditions, drainage, and the intended use of the basement when planning for a new slab. Clear communication about project scope, timeline, and any necessary site preparation can help ensure the installation meets the property’s needs and provides a durable, long-lasting foundation for years to come.

Basement Slab Installation Questions
What is a basement slab installation? It involves pouring a concrete slab to create a stable foundation for a basement space, providing a level and durable surface.
What projects typically require a basement slab? Common projects include finishing a basement, adding a new room, or creating a stable floor for storage or recreational areas.
How should property owners prepare for slab installation? Clear the area of debris, ensure proper drainage, and coordinate with the contractor on site access and utility locations.
What factors influence the choice of slab thickness? The intended use of the basement and load requirements determine the appropriate thickness for a durable and stable foundation.
